The oldest house in the Ajloun Valley and once a landmark for traders, the Al Asef house is 180 years old and has four en suite rooms. Fully renovated, the rooms are simple and traditional with views of the garden and mountains. The small dining room serves traditional food and there is the option of eating in the original cave dining room as well as sitting out on the roof top cafe. Guests can walk in the beautiful valley, stroll in the gardens or maybe help with the fruit and olive picking in the nearby orchards.
